How do I plan an eco-conscious adventure trip across multiple countries?

Planning an eco-conscious adventure trip across multiple countries is an exciting and rewarding endeavor. It allows you to explore diverse landscapes and cultures while minimizing your impact on the environment. To embark on this journey, you need to consider various factors, such as transportation, accommodation, activities, and local customs. Here’s a detailed guide to help you make the most of your eco-friendly adventure.

Research Your Destinations

Start by selecting countries that align with your eco-conscious values. Look for those that prioritize sustainability and environmental protection. Countries like Costa Rica, Sweden, and New Zealand are renowned for their eco-friendly practices. Research local regulations and environmental initiatives in these places to ensure your travel methods support their efforts. Choose Eco-Friendly Transportation

Transportation is one of the most significant contributors to carbon emissions during travel. To minimize your carbon footprint, consider alternatives to flying. If possible, opt for trains or buses, which are often more environmentally friendly. For example, traveling by train through Europe offers stunning views and reduces emissions compared to flying. When flying is necessary, look for airlines that prioritize sustainability and carbon offset programs.

Select Sustainable Accommodations

Where you stay can greatly impact your eco-conscious travel. Look for accommodations that prioritize sustainability, such as eco-lodges, green hotels, or even hostels that follow environmentally friendly practices. Engage in Eco-Friendly Activities

Choose activities that allow you to connect with nature while being mindful of your impact. Opt for guided eco-tours that promote conservation and support local communities. Activities like hiking, cycling, or wildlife viewing can be fantastic ways to experience the natural beauty of your destinations. Avoid activities that exploit animals or harm the environment, such as elephant rides or activities that disturb wildlife habitats. Engaging in responsible tourism ensures you contribute to protecting the places you visit.

Support Local Economies

One of the best ways to ensure your adventure trip is eco-conscious is by supporting local economies. When you buy local products, eat at local restaurants, and participate in community-led tours, you help sustain local cultures and economies. This approach not only enriches your travel experience but also fosters connections with local people.

Be Mindful of Waste

Waste management is a critical aspect of sustainable travel. Carry reusable items like water bottles, shopping bags, and utensils to minimize single-use plastics. Many countries have implemented measures to reduce plastic waste, so be sure to respect and follow local regulations. Additionally, always dispose of waste properly and participate in local clean-up initiatives if you have the chance.

Learn and Respect Local Cultures

Every country has its customs and traditions. Take the time to understand and respect these practices. This respect extends to local wildlife and natural habitats. Familiarize yourself with the environmental challenges faced by the communities you visit. This knowledge can enhance your experience and deepen your appreciation for the places you explore. Being an informed traveler helps foster positive interactions and mutual respect between visitors and locals.

Plan for Flexibility

While planning your eco-conscious adventure, remain flexible. Nature is unpredictable, and local circumstances can change quickly. Having a flexible itinerary allows you to adapt to unforeseen situations, such as weather conditions or local events. Embrace spontaneity and be open to new experiences that may arise during your travels.
